Transaction cd610cd8a1865af39c28b3e7b4d8cbc03f42735489c29cfe705431bcaef67817

22 Input
2 Outputs
  • cd610cd8a1865af39c28b3e7b4d8cbc03f42735489c29cfe705431bcaef67817:0
  • value  29725
    address  3MVkJ3DDqzknFZd6St4yepZm6NUjWmRBrT
  • cd610cd8a1865af39c28b3e7b4d8cbc03f42735489c29cfe705431bcaef67817:1
  • value  2860001
    address  1Pq7WVJCbeqWEB1TonfJGGMnpc2uZsM2Mv